Hello everyone, I am in desperate need of help with a fixture for Pixelmad. I have a chance to demo the Catalyst / Pixelmad on a big wall of LED pars. They are currently just running them from the Grand MA but I have a very good chance to put a Catalyst on the job if I can dazzle them. Heres the problem though, they are running these LED pars in full 9 channel mode. That mode has RGBW plus strobe and other functions. Is it possible to get a profile for it that would work with it in that mode? Otherwise I would have to change the modes on about 300 of these LED pars. Heres the info on them....

Elation ELAR LED Par
Channels...
1-Red
2-Green
3-Blue
4-White
5-Color Temp
6-Color Macros
7-Internal Programs
8-Strobe
9-General Dimming / Speed

Try this:

<Fixture menuname="ELAR LED Par 9ch" uniqueid="ELA9" excelexportid="ELA9" pixelwidth="1" pixelheight="1" output="CUSTOM" comment="ELAR LED Par 9ch" channelcount="9" channelsperpixel="9" orientation="TOPLEFT">
<channel index="1" output="RED" />
<channel index="2" output="GREEN" />
<channel index="3" output="BLUE" />
<channel index="4" fixedoutput="0" comment="White"/>
<channel index="5" fixedoutput="0" comment="Colour Temperature"/>
<channel index="6" fixedoutput="0" comment="Rainbow"/>
<channel index="7" fixedoutput="0" comment="Auto Program"/>
<channel index="8" fixedoutput="255" comment="Strobe"/>
<channel index="9" fixedoutput="255" comment="Dimmer"/>
</Fixture>

INSTRUCTIONS: (also see screenshot)
1) Right click on your catalyst aplication and 'Show Package Contents'
2) navigate to: Content / Resources / FixtureTypes.xml
3) Open the FixtureTypes.xml in text edit
4) Paste the code above in to the bottom of the file after the last fixture, but before </FixtureTypes>
5) save FixtureTypes.xml
6) close the finder window
7) start catalyst

The new fixture: ELAR LED Par 9ch should appear in the fixtures list.

According to the manual - Strobe should be at 100% (255) to get an output
Dimmer is also set to 100% (255)
I've defaulted the white LED to zero as there is no control channel for this...
The other channels are set to 0

You can use the basis of this to create other fixtures - just ensure the names are unique.

Try This:

<Fixture menuname="Sunstrip PRO 36" uniqueid="SUN36" excelexportid="SUN36" pixelwidth="36" pixelheight="1" output="RGB" comment="Sunstrip PRO RGB 36LED" channelcount="108" orientation="TOPLEFT">
</Fixture>

<Fixture menuname="Sunstrip Control" uniqueid="SUNC" excelexportid="SUNC" pixelwidth="1" pixelheight="1" output="CUSTOM" comment="Sunstrip PRO RGB Control" channelcount="3" orientation="TOPLEFT">
<channel index="1" fixedoutput="128" comment="Tilt - set to ZERO if HTP merge with Lx Desk"/>
<channel index="2" fixedoutput="255" comment="Strobe - set to ZERO if HTP merge with Lx Desk"/>
<channel index="3" fixedoutput="255" comment="Dimmer - set to ZERO if HTP merge with Lx Desk"/>
</Fixture>

INSTRUCTIONS:
1) Right click on your catalyst aplication and 'Show Package Contents'
2) navigate to: Content / Resources / FixtureTypes.xml
3) Open the FixtureTypes.xml in text edit
4) Paste the code above in to the bottom of the file after the last fixture, but before </FixtureTypes>
5) save FixtureTypes.xml
6) close the finder window
7) start catalyst

The new fixture: Sunstrip PRO 36 and Sunstrip Control should appear in the fixtures list.

According to the manual - Strobe should be at 100% (255) to get an output
Dimmer is also set to 100% (255)
I've defaulted the TILT to 50% (128) as there is no control channel for this...

You will have to patch the control first, then 36 pixels and so on...

DMX PATCH: (see picture)

001 Sunstrip Control
004 Sunstrip PRO 36
112 Sunstrip Control
115 Sunstrip PRO 36
223 Sunstrip Control
226 Sunstrip PRO 36
etc...

However, if you want to merge the patch with an lx desk to obtain control of the intensity / strobe / tilt - then don't patch the control channel in catalyst.
You would have to perform an HTP of the two controllers with the opposite patch on an lx desk - ie all control channels 001, 112, 223 etc leaving the 36 pixels at zero (un-patched) on the lx desk.
